The North Face 1996 Retro Nuptse Down Jacket is a modern revival of the iconic 1996 mountaineering piece, featuring premium 700-fill-power goose down insulation for exceptional warmth-to-weight ratio. This navy blue version showcases the classic color-blocked design with a black high collar and chest panel, white embroidered 'THE NORTH FACE' logo on the left chest, and subtle '700' fill-power marking on the left sleeve cuff. The jacket employs box-quilted construction for even loft distribution, a full-length YKK two-way zipper with storm flap, and elasticized cuffs and hem to seal in heat. Its lightweight yet durable 100% recycled polyester ripstop shell offers wind resistance and water-repellent treatment. Designed for urban winter wear and light outdoor activity, it balances heritage aesthetics with contemporary sustainability—using recycled materials without compromising performance.
